- Black bassFor largemouth and smallmouth bass, minimum length limit = 14 inches. No minimum length limit for Alabama, Guadalupe, and spotted bass. Daily bag limit for all black bass species is 5 in any combination.
- CarpThere is no minimum length limit or daily bag limit for common carp.
- CatfishFor channel and blue catfish, their hybrids and subspecies, 25 (in any combination - only 10 can be 20 inches or greater in length). For flathead catfish, minimum length = 18 inches and daily bag limit = 5.
- CrappieFor white and black crappie, their hybrids and subspecies, minimum length limit = 10 inches. Daily bag limit = 25 in any combination.
- GarFor alligator gar, daily bag limit is 1 fish of any size. No bag limits on other species of gar. Mandatory Harvest Reporting - All alligator gar harvested from the public waters of the state other than Falcon International Reservoir must be reported within 24 hours to the department via mobile app or online. Report your harvest with "Texas Hunt & Fish" app . Certain areas may be temporarily closed to alligator gar fishing when optimum spawning conditions occur. Get details .
- SunfishThere is no minimum length or daily bag limit on bluegill, redear, warmouth or other species of sunfish.
- TroutFor rainbow and brown trout, their hybrids and subspecies, there is no minimum length and daily bag limit = 5 trout in any combination.
- White bassFor white bass, minimum length = 10 inches and daily bag is 25.
- Striped bass and their HybridsFor striped and hybrid striped bass, minimum length limit = 18 inches and daily bag limit = 5 in any combination.

You also need (Texas)
- Fishing license with freshwater endorsement. Anyone taking fish or other aquatic life in Texas public waters needs a current Texas fishing license with the freshwater endorsement for inland waters.
- State park waters. Waters contained within a state park boundary require no fishing license; the water's own page says so where it applies.
